Alluxio

简介: Alluxio是一个开源的分布式内存存储系统,旨在提供快速、可扩展、低延迟的数据存储和处理。AlluxioRuntime是Alluxio社区提供的一个运行时组件,用于简化Alluxio应用程序的开发和部署。AlluxioRuntime提供了一个统一的API,可以简化Alluxio客户端、服务端和守护进程之间的通信,同时提供了一些实用的工具和功能,如进程管理、配置管理等。

Alluxio是一个开源的分布式内存存储系统,旨在提供快速、可扩展、低延迟的数据存储和处理。AlluxioRuntime是Alluxio社区提供的一个运行时组件,用于简化Alluxio应用程序的开发和部署。AlluxioRuntime提供了一个统一的API,可以简化Alluxio客户端、服务端和守护进程之间的通信,同时提供了一些实用的工具和功能,如进程管理、配置管理等。
使用AlluxioRuntime的基本步骤如下:

  1. 下载和安装Alluxio:访问Alluxio官方网站(https://alluxio.io/)下载最新版本的Alluxio,并按照官方文档的指引进行安装。
  2. 配置Alluxio:在安装Alluxio后,需要配置Alluxio的启动参数,如数据存储路径、网络配置等。你可以通过修改alluxio-config.properties文件或使用命令行参数进行配置。
  3. 创建Alluxio运行时实例:使用AlluxioRuntime API创建一个Alluxio运行时实例。例如:

import org.alluxio.AlluxioRuntime;
public class AlluxioDemo {
public static void main(String[] args) {
AlluxioRuntime alluxioRuntime = AlluxioRuntime.getInstance();
}
}

  1. 使用AlluxioRuntime API:AlluxioRuntime提供了一系列API,用于与Alluxio进行交互。例如,可以使用AlluxioRuntime.getInstance().getMasterAddress()获取Alluxio master的地址;使用AlluxioRuntime.getInstance().connect()连接到Alluxio master等。
  2. 编写Alluxio应用程序:根据你的需求,编写使用AlluxioRuntime API的程序。例如,你可以编写一个简单的程序,使用AlluxioRuntime连接到Alluxio master,并读写数据。
    对于AlluxioRuntime的使用,推荐阅读Alluxio官方文档,以便更好地理解和使用。同时,也可以查找一些相关的demo和案例,通过实践来加深理解。
目录
相关文章
|
4月前
|
安全 数据安全/隐私保护
阿里云EMR数据湖文件系统问题之JindoFS的INode定义与HDFS有何不同
阿里云EMR数据湖文件系统问题之JindoFS的INode定义与HDFS有何不同
|
存储 编解码 分布式计算
Hadoop分布式文件系统(HDFS)会不会被淘汰?
Hadoop分布式文件系统(HDFS)会不会被淘汰?
Hadoop分布式文件系统(HDFS)会不会被淘汰?
|
存储 数据管理 对象存储
部署ALLUXIO
ALLUXIO
315 0
|
Linux 开发工具 git
ambari集成alluxio服务
alluxio集成到ambari
393 0
|
缓存 Java API
分布式内存文件系统Alluxio(下)
分布式内存文件系统Alluxio(下)
434 0
分布式内存文件系统Alluxio(下)
|
Docker 容器
分布式内存文件系统Alluxio(上)
分布式内存文件系统Alluxio(上)
355 0
分布式内存文件系统Alluxio(上)
|
存储 分布式计算 Hadoop
Hadoop基础-06-HDFS数据读写
Hadoop基础-06-HDFS数据读写 11
140 0
Hadoop基础-06-HDFS数据读写
|
SQL 分布式计算 Hadoop
在文件存储HDFS版上使用 Presto
本文档主要介绍在文件存储HDFS版上搭建及使用 Presto。
607 0
|
存储 机器学习/深度学习 缓存
Fluid + JindoFS 对 HDFS 上的数据进行训练加速 | 学习笔记
快速学习Fluid + JindoFS 对 HDFS 上的数据进行训练加速。
221 0
|
存储 分布式计算 大数据
Alluxio简介
                 一、Alluxio是什么?         Alluxio是一个基于内存的分布式文件系统,它是架构在底层分布式文件系统和上层分布式计算框架之间的一个中间件,主要职责是以文件形式在内存或其它存储设施中提供数据的存取服务。
5252 0